Working from Home with Eero

9 Aug 2017 Family, Motherhood, Shopping Guides, Style

As a work-at-home mom, there is nothing more crucial than reliable internet. When we first moved into our new home last September, we signed up with our cable provider for wireless internet and received a router with our package (free of charge? I can’t remember…). I know nothing about this stuff so I nicely asked the cable guy to please set it all up and then give me the password when he was finished, I signed a paper and off he went. Fast forward, we’ve been living in wireless h*ll all year, it NEVER WORKS. Neither Brian nor I know how to fix this kind of stuff so we have just been dealing with it, as in if it doesn’t work, we put our laptops away and say,” welp! guess I’m not sending that email tonight/I’ll call tomorrow/I guess it’s time for a glass of wine and Game of Thrones”. Neither of us want to do the dirty work and call because you know you’ll be on hold forever with no resolution.

A few weeks ago I got an email from eero asking if I would like to test drive their solution to all wireless problems with their new state-of-the-art wifi system, I immediately said yes.

Eero is a whole-home WiFi system that ensures reliable internet coverage in every corner of your home, no matter the size or shape. Instead of using a single WiFi router in one room of the home, you place multiple eeros and eero Beacons throughout your home, and they form the fastest and most reliable WiFi network that’ll leave you in tip-shop shape for super fast connectivity – amazing. Our eero came in a pretty black box and really simple instructions to connect. There is an app you download to connect your eero that walks you through set-up. I had our old router out and new eero installed in 10 minutes, and haven’t had one issue since. Plus, the beacons are white and blend into your home, you would never know they are there. Our old router had all these ugly blue and yellow cords under my desk which I despised, sayonara!

This new system has saved both Brian and I many headaches about not being able to connect, it’s honestly the best, and we connect a lot through it, our Alexa, Apple TV, ipads, iMacs, macbooks, we’re a house that needs connection.
